in s SELECT… WHERE clause, whenever I type in an ‘a.’ TOAD spins for a long time. I believe it’s gathering the columns associated with the ‘a.’ referenced table to allow me to select from a list. How do I turn this off?
In options on the Editor|Code Assist tab you can uncheck “Enable Code Insight pick list” to disable it completely. When it’s gathering data you should be able
to cancel it by pressing ESC or continued typing in 12.6 and 12.7.
